The Official Story
In this 1985 Oscar winner, a teacher sets out to find the biological mother of her adoptive daughter during the final months of Argentina’s military dictatorship in 1983.
Alicia is a respected history teacher living a safe middle-class life with her husband Roberto, a lawyer closely tied to the authorities, and their five-year-old adopted daughter Gaby. When Alicia reconnects with a childhood friend who was arrested and tortured because of her relationship with a leftist activist, she begins to suspect that Gaby is one of the children stolen from the desaparecidos – the disappeared political prisoners who were killed.
